名词 n.
  1. Someone who, or something that communicates.
    — We'll let Nick give the presentation next week: he's a good communicator.
  2. Any of several electronic devices that allow people with various disabilities to communicate via displays or artificial speech.
  3. A usually portable communications device.
    — ‘Observation Officer of the Z12Q, attention!’ snapped from the tight-beam headquarters communicator. ‘Cut off those spy rays and report yourself under arrest for treason!’

词源

From communicate + -or, after Latin commūnicātor (“partner, sharer, participant”); compare Middle French communicateur (“sharer, participant”).
